可以直接进入的网站的代码怎么获取以及相关原理和方法

频道:新游攻略 日期:

在当今数字化时代,网站成为人们获取信息、进行交流和开展业务的重要平台。而对于一些技术爱好者和开发者来说,了解如何获取可以直接进入的网站代码以及其中的原理和方法,无疑具有一定的吸引力和探索价值。将深入探讨这一话题,带您一探究竟。

要获取可以直接进入的网站代码并非易事,且在合法合规的前提下进行。通常情况下,网站的开发者会通过一系列技术手段和安全设置来保护其代码的安全性和隐私性。直接获取未经授权的网站代码可能涉及到侵权和违反法律法规的问题。

在一些特定的合法场景下,通过合法途径和技术手段是有可能获取到部分网站代码的。一种常见的方法是通过网络爬虫技术。网络爬虫是一种自动化程序,它可以按照一定的规则和策略遍历互联网上的网页,抓取网页中的内容包括代码。通过编写合适的爬虫程序,可以有针对性地获取特定网站的部分代码结构、布局、样式等信息。但需要注意的是,在进行网络爬虫时必须遵守网站的 robots.txt 文件规定,以及遵循相关的网络道德和法律法规,不得过度抓取和滥用数据。

另一种获取网站代码的原理和方法是通过分析网站的 HTTP 请求和响应。当用户访问网站时,浏览器会向服务器发送请求,服务器会返回相应的网页内容,包括 HTML、CSS、JavaScript 等代码。通过分析这些请求和响应的过程,可以了解网站的代码逻辑、数据交互方式等。可以使用抓包工具如 Fiddler 或 Charles 来捕获 HTTP 请求和响应,然后对其中的代码进行分析和研究。这种方法需要对网络协议和编程知识有一定的了解,以便能够准确解读和理解获取到的代码信息。

可以直接进入的网站的代码怎么获取以及相关原理和方法

对于一些开源的网站项目,开发者通常会将代码公开在代码托管平台上,如 GitHub 等。在这些平台上,可以通过搜索相关的项目名称或关键词来找到感兴趣的网站代码,并进行下载和学习。开源项目为开发者提供了一个学习和借鉴他人代码的良好机会,通过研究优秀的开源代码,可以提升自己的编程能力和技术水平。

无论采用哪种方法获取网站代码,都必须始终牢记合法合规的原则。尊重他人的知识产权和网站的安全设置是非常重要的。在进行技术探索和学习的过程中,要遵守相关的法律法规,不得用于非法或恶意的目的。

参考文献:

[1] 网络爬虫技术原理与实战,作者:崔勇等,出版社:人民邮电出版社。

[2] HTTP 权威指南,作者:[美]Roy Fielding 等,出版社:电子工业出版社。

[3] JavaScript 高级程序设计,作者:[美]Eric Elliott 等,出版社:人民邮电出版社。

[4] Python 网络爬虫开发实战,作者:崔庆才,出版社:电子工业出版社。

[5] HTML 和 CSS 设计与构建网站,作者:[美]Wendy Williams,出版社:人民邮电出版社。

获取可以直接进入的网站代码需要在合法合规的前提下,通过合理的技术手段和方法进行。通过对网络爬虫、HTTP 分析以及开源项目的研究,可以深入了解网站的代码原理和实现方式,为技术学习和创新提供有益的参考。我们也要始终树立正确的法律意识和道德观念,确保技术的运用符合社会的规范和要求。只有在合法、有序的环境中,技术才能更好地为人类社会的发展和进步服务。